Top definition
An alchoholic beverage consisting of Rum and Coke with half a lime in it.
"Man my head is minging today,I'd better have a CUBA LIBRA to sort it out.
by mugwump November 13, 2004
Mug icon

The Urban Dictionary Mug

One side has the word, one side has the definition. Microwave and dishwasher safe. Lotsa space for your liquids.

Buy the mug